Scotland–England interconnector to boost renewable energy transmission

NKT has been selected as the preferred bidder for the high-voltage direct current (HVDC) interconnector Eastern Green Link 3 (EGL3) by a joint venture between SSEN Transmission and National Grid Electricity Transmission.

The 525 kV HVDC cable system will span approximately 680 km, both onshore and offshore, creating a reliable power connection between Scotland and England. EGL3 forms part of the UK’s extensive investment programme to strengthen the transmission grid and support renewable energy integration.
